_____________________________________________________________________________________ <br /> <br />Staff Report | Braewood Hills 3rd Addition (PDT 24-1 & ST 24-3) <br />Staff Recommendation <br />Based on the available information and evidence and preceding findings of compliance with the <br />Tentative PUD approval criteria at EC 9.8325 and Tentative Subdivision at EC 9.8520, staff <br />recommends the Hearings Official conditionally approve the request with the conditions listed <br />below: <br /> <br />1. On the final PUD site plans and final plat, the applicant shall create an access restriction <br />strip along the westerly boundary line of Lot 15 abutting Hawkins Lane. <br /> <br />2. Prior to final plat approval, the applicant shall demonstrate approval from the regional <br />road naming group for alternate street names to replace “Stonehedge Way” and <br />“Stonehedge Court”. <br /> <br />3. The private streets shall be labeled on the final plat and final PUD site plans as <br />“[Approved Street Name] - Private”. <br /> <br />4. The structural design and construction inspection for the private streets will remain the <br />developer’s responsibility. Certification by a licensed engineer that a structural design <br />meeting the applicable standards will be required at the time of the site development <br />permit for the private street. <br /> <br />5. Prior to final PUD and plat approval, the applicant shall submit Private Joint Use Access <br />and Utility Easement and Maintenance Agreement (JAM). The JAM will include a <br />description defining the area of the private street and will also identify permitted <br />improvements, construction expectations, rights of usage and maintenance <br />responsibilities for the facilities in the street. The JAM will be recorded concurrent with <br />and cross-referenced on the final plat. <br /> <br />6. Provisions for a public emergency access easement within the private street may be <br />included in the proposed JAM which creates the private street, or alternatively may be <br />dedicated as a Public Emergency Access Easement on a standard City form. <br /> <br />7. Prior to final plat approval, the applicant shall dedicate a 14-foot Public Utility Easement <br />or Public Wastewater Easement that will encumber the proposed public wastewater <br />system. The required easement shall also be shown on revised final PUD plans. <br /> <br />8. The final PUD site plans shall include the following note: “No building, structure, tree or <br />other obstruction shall be placed or located on or in a Public Utility Easement, consistent <br />with EC 9.6500(3)”. <br /> <br />9.
